Programme Structure
Courses include:- twelve semester hours of courses focusing on a specific cultural period or theme;
- twelve semester hours of HUM 6939r or other appropriate courses as listed below.
- At least one of these seminars or courses must focus on literary analysis, criticism, history or appreciation (LIT);
- at least one must focus on analogous aspects of art history (ARH);
- and at least one must focus on analogous aspects of music (MUS).

General requirements
The graduate application is available online. It is recommended that the application be submitted nine to twelve months prior to the proposed term of enrollment.
To complete the process in the Office of Admissions, applicants must submit the following:
- An official transcript from each college or university attended. Transfer credit posted on the record of another institution is not accepted in lieu of submitting the official transcript from the original institution. FSU transcripts or official transcripts already on file will be obtained by the Office of Admissions.
- Official nationally standardized graduate admission test scores.
- The residency form, if applicable.
